Output 0c8a8bf331c41dbfbf69afc6e59b2a1b825ed885cde30ef1df15f71781a08049:7

value
148774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887b2977977a4b36dda5bdde5972fcdb6eabd93e OP_EQUAL
address
3E8fN5Rp7bnC2UUsurHPk8EqWbdfP2B3ku
transaction
0c8a8bf331c41dbfbf69afc6e59b2a1b825ed885cde30ef1df15f71781a08049
spent
true